43 hours in Poznan: Worn out, staying up too late (AGAIN!), another Radiohead show, widespread public urination, and civilized concert-goers

August 26th 2009
We left Prague on Tuesday morning and rode a train for 9 hours to Poznan, connecting through Berlin. The main train station in Berlin where we transferred is ENORMOUS, like a small city - super crowded with all sorts of restaurants and shops.
